What Synthetic Shake Shingles Typically Cost by Square Foot

Most projects price synthetic shake shingles by the square foot, with common ranges from $5.50 to $9.00 per sq ft installed. For a typical 2,000 sq ft roof, the installed price often falls between $11,000 and $24,000, depending on material grade and local labor rates. The per-square cost reflects shingles, underlayment, nails, starter strip, flashing, and sealant. Higher-end textures or color blends can push the average toward the upper end of the range.

The installed cost includes both materials and labor and tends to compress when replacing like-for-like with a standard color scheme. When a home needs extra ventilation, a thicker underlayment, or more complex flashing around chimneys and skylights, expect the price to shift upward.

Labor Time and Rates for Synthetic Shake Projects

Labor time strongly depends on roof size, pitch, accessibility, and crew experience. Typical crews range from two to four workers for an average home. A standard replacement on a 2,000 sq ft roof with a moderate slope often takes 2–4 days, factoring in setup and cleanup. Per-hour rates commonly fall in the $60–$120 band, with urban areas toward the higher end.

When a roof has limited access, complex geometry, or heavy snowfall history, expect longer durations and higher labor costs. Some contractors price by the square rather than by the hour, which can help predict total costs when a home has a consistent roof line.

Regional Price Variations Across the U.S.

Regional differences matter more for labor than material costs. West Coast markets typically see higher installed prices than the Midwest or Southeast, driven by higher labor rates and disposal costs. In rural areas, pricing can dip due to lower overhead, but travel and material transport charges may offset savings. For a 2,000 sq ft roof, expect averages around $11,000–$18,000 in the Midwest, $13,000–$22,000 in the Southeast, and $15,000–$26,000 in coastal markets.

Color choices, texture fidelity, and warranty terms can shift price bands by several hundred to a few thousand dollars.

Material Types and Their Price Impact

Not all synthetic shakes are the same; material grade and warranty largely drive price. Thicker, high-impact resistant formulations and longer manufacturer warranties tend to sit at the top of the price spectrum. A standard 40-year warranty might come in the $5.50–$6.50 per sq ft range, while premium options with special UV protection or deeper grain textures may reach $7.50–$9.00 per sq ft.

Color stability and fade resistance are common differentiators; discrete embossed textures or simulated bevels can add $0.25–$0.75 per sq ft. Material weight also affects trucking and installation time, influencing overall cost.

Common Project Scopes That Change the Price

Scope changes such as reroofing versus replacement over an existing deck influence pricing. If the roof deck is in good condition and underlayment is adequate, installers may quote lower by avoiding structural work. If fascia repair, decking replacement, or ventilation upgrades are needed, expect higher costs. A full roof replacement with no decking issues might be at the lower end of the range, while retrofit projects with extensive flashing and chimney work push prices higher.

Early coordination for weather windows reduces scheduling penalties and may trim temporary accommodations like tarping costs during inclement seasons.

Permits, Inspections, and Local Requirements

Permitting usually adds $100–$800, depending on the jurisdiction. Some regions require inspections after roof work, which can add time and labor charges. Certain towns also require disposal documentation or recycling fees that appear as small line items on the final bill. Budget an extra 1–3% for incidental permit costs if the project spans multiple parcels or historic districts.

Contractors may include a small contingency for weather-related delays; this is typically 0–5% of the project total.

DIY vs Professional Installation: When Price Matters

Professional installation reduces risk and often yields better long-term performance. DIY may save labor costs but can incur higher material waste, failed seals, and voided warranties. For most homes, a professional install remains the most cost-effective option when factoring in warranty protections and code compliance. If choosing to DIY, limit scope to a single area and verify local code acceptance before purchasing materials, then obtain at least one professional quote for a contingency comparison.
